Failed findings

  • Clean-up of Vomiting and Diarrheal Events (Pf)
    Inspector note: There is no procedure for clean up of a vomit or diarrhea accident. Provide a kit and procedure to clean up an accident.
    code 590.002/2-501.11-PF** · serious findingstatus: Fail
  • Handwashing Sinks-Location and Placement (Pf)
    Inspector note: There is a freezer with bulk slush containers but the handwash sink is in the opposite area of the store. Employee cannot scoop their own slush and employees must wash hands before serving slush so the freezer should be near the handwash sink.
    code 590.005/5-204.11-PF** · serious findingstatus: Fail
